What Data Analytics Means for Supply Chains
In logistics, data analytics refers to collecting, processing, and interpreting information from sources such as vehicle sensors, warehouse systems, and order management platforms. This allows you to gain a complete view of your supply chain rather than relying on isolated reports.
You can use analytics to track delivery times, inventory levels, and transportation costs. For example, predictive models can forecast demand shifts, while prescriptive analytics can recommend adjustments to routes or staffing. This reduces inefficiencies and helps you allocate resources more effectively.
A significant advantage is transparency. With data streams from IoT devices and fleet telematics, you can verify on‑time performance, monitor perishable goods, and identify bottlenecks. By integrating these data points into a central system, you avoid silos and ensure that decisions are based on consistent, reliable information.
From Reactive to Predictive: A Shift in Operations
Traditionally, logistics operations focused on reacting to delays, shortages, or equipment failures after they occurred. With analytics, you can shift to a predictive model that anticipates risks and prepares responses in advance.

For instance, machine learning algorithms can analyze weather data, traffic patterns, and historical delivery records to recommend optimized routes. This not only reduces delivery costs but also minimizes disruptions caused by external factors.
Predictive analytics also supports inventory planning. Instead of overstocking or facing shortages, you can forecast demand with greater accuracy and align supply with customer needs. This approach improves service levels while lowering carrying costs.
By adopting predictive capabilities, you move toward proactive logistics management where decisions are informed by trends and probabilities rather than guesswork. This shift increases resilience and positions your operations to handle growing complexity in the logistics industry.
Key Areas Where Data Analytics Transforms Logistics and Fulfillment
Data analytics improves logistics by making transportation more efficient, warehouses more organized, and customer demand easier to anticipate. It also gives you visibility into shipments in motion, helping you respond quickly to disruptions and maintain reliable fulfillment performance.
Route Optimization and Reduced Transportation Costs
Transportation is one of the largest expenses in logistics. With data analytics, you can analyze traffic patterns, fuel consumption, and delivery times to determine the most efficient routes. This reduces both travel distance and idle time.
Predictive models help you avoid congestion by using real-time data processing from GPS and traffic feeds. Instead of relying on static schedules, you can reroute vehicles dynamically to minimize delays.
You also gain cost savings by lowering fuel usage and improving vehicle utilization. For fleets, even small percentage improvements in mileage efficiency translate into significant annual savings. Optimized routing also supports sustainability goals by reducing emissions.
Inventory Forecasting and Warehouse Efficiency
Accurate demand forecasting is critical for inventory management. Data analytics allows you to predict order volumes and seasonal fluctuations with more precision, reducing the risk of stockouts or excess inventory.
Inside warehouses, analytics can identify optimal storage layouts. For example, frequently picked items can be placed closer to packing stations to cut travel time. This improves throughput and reduces labor costs.
You can also monitor equipment usage and workforce productivity through sensor data. By aligning labor schedules with forecasted order volumes, you avoid underutilization or overstaffing. These improvements directly impact fulfillment speed and accuracy.
Real-Time Tracking and Shipment Visibility
Customers expect to know where their shipments are at all times. With analytics-driven tracking, you can provide real-time visibility across every stage of the delivery process.
Data from IoT sensors, RFID tags, and carrier systems feed into a centralized dashboard. This allows you to monitor location, temperature, and handling conditions for sensitive goods. If a delay or disruption occurs, alerts notify you immediately so you can take corrective action.
This visibility also improves communication with customers. Instead of vague delivery windows, you can provide accurate estimated arrival times, which builds trust and reduces service inquiries.
Demand Planning and Customer Satisfaction
Meeting customer expectations requires anticipating demand accurately. By analyzing historical sales, buying patterns, and external factors such as promotions or holidays, you can adjust fulfillment strategies in advance.
Demand planning supported by analytics ensures that the right products are stocked in the right locations. This shortens delivery times and minimizes costly last-minute shipping adjustments.
When orders are fulfilled quickly and accurately, customer satisfaction improves. Data insights also help you identify recurring issues, such as frequent returns or delayed deliveries, so you can refine processes and strengthen long-term loyalty.
Overcoming Complex Freight Challenges Through Analytics
Data analytics gives you the ability to detect inefficiencies, anticipate risks, and make trade-offs between competing priorities. By using accurate, real-time data, you can address recurring operational problems and improve reliability without adding unnecessary costs.
Identifying Bottlenecks and Reducing Delays
Freight operations often stall because of poor visibility across multiple carriers, warehouses, and customs checkpoints. Analytics helps you pinpoint where delays occur most frequently by analyzing shipment tracking data, dwell times, and port congestion reports.
With predictive models, you can forecast seasonal surges and adjust staffing or routing in advance. For example, if historical data shows congestion at a specific port during peak months, you can reroute shipments before delays occur.
You can also apply predictive maintenance on fleets and equipment. Monitoring sensor data on trucks, containers, and handling machinery allows you to detect wear and address issues before breakdowns disrupt schedules. This reduces unplanned downtime and keeps shipments moving on time.
A practical approach is to use dashboards that highlight exceptions rather than raw data streams. This ensures your team focuses on shipments at risk instead of manually reviewing every movement.
Minimizing Risk and Improving Compliance
Freight forwarding exposes you to regulatory rules, security standards, and contractual obligations. Analytics helps you reduce compliance risks by centralizing documentation and automating checks against regulatory databases.
For example, automated screening tools can flag shipments that require special customs clearance or identify restricted goods before they leave the warehouse. This prevents costly penalties and delays at borders.
Risk modeling also helps you evaluate exposure to external factors such as fuel price fluctuations, weather disruptions, or labor strikes. By integrating real-time data feeds, you can adjust routes or reschedule shipments proactively.
Data-driven monitoring improves audit readiness as well. When records are digitized and linked to analytics platforms, you can quickly demonstrate adherence to trade regulations and service-level agreements without manual reconciliation.
Balancing Cost, Speed, and Reliability
You often face trade-offs between minimizing expenses, meeting delivery deadlines, and maintaining service quality. Analytics provides a structured way to evaluate these competing priorities.
Route optimization tools let you compare multiple transport options based on distance, cost per mile, and historical on-time performance. Instead of relying on averages, you see how each choice affects both budget and delivery reliability.
Scenario modeling allows you to test “what if” conditions. For example, you can examine how shifting from air to sea freight impacts total cost, transit time, and risk of delay. This helps you make informed decisions that align with customer expectations.

The Future of Logistics: Where Data Analytics Is Headed
Data-driven logistics is shifting from descriptive reporting toward advanced forecasting, automation, and optimization. You can now use analytics not only to understand past performance but also to anticipate disruptions, recommend actions, and align operations with long-term efficiency and sustainability goals.
Predictive and Prescriptive Analytics in Action
Predictive analytics allows you to forecast demand, inventory needs, and shipment volumes with higher accuracy. By analyzing historical data, seasonal trends, and external factors, you can anticipate spikes in demand and allocate resources more effectively.
Prescriptive analytics goes a step further by recommending the best course of action. For example, it can suggest optimal warehouse stocking levels, reroute shipments during delays, or adjust pricing strategies to balance supply and demand.
You benefit from reduced waste, lower carrying costs, and fewer stockouts. Many logistics companies report inventory optimization improvements of 25–35% when predictive and prescriptive models are applied. These tools help you move beyond reactive decision-making into proactive planning, which strengthens resilience against disruptions.
AI and Machine Learning in Supply Chain Management
AI and machine learning are transforming how you manage supply chains by automating routine decisions and improving accuracy in complex tasks. Machine learning models can continuously refine forecasts as new data flows in, making them more reliable over time.
In warehouse operations, AI-powered robotics improve picking and packing speeds, while computer vision assists with damage detection and quality control. Route optimization algorithms reduce delivery times and fuel consumption by analyzing traffic, weather, and vehicle capacity in real time.
Generative AI is also emerging as a tool for creating intelligent agents that handle tasks such as invoice processing, customer service, and procurement workflows. By automating these processes, you free up staff to focus on higher-value activities while reducing operational costs.
Sustainability Through Data-Backed Strategies
Sustainability pressures require you to minimize emissions, reduce waste, and optimize resource usage. Data analytics supports these goals by identifying inefficiencies and modeling greener alternatives.
For example, route optimization powered by AI lowers fuel consumption, while load management algorithms maximize vehicle capacity to reduce trips. Predictive analytics also helps you cut food or product waste by aligning shipments with accurate demand forecasts.
You can track carbon footprints across your supply chain using unified data platforms. This visibility allows you to compare performance across facilities, suppliers, and carriers. By applying data-backed strategies, you make measurable progress toward regulatory compliance and corporate sustainability targets.
